Making Low Traffic Neighbourhoods work

Centre for London sets out ideas for local road management schemes

13 June 2022
 

London’s low traffic neighbourhoods (LTNs) benefit local streets, but the next generation of schemes could be made more effective and less controversial with good design, community engagement, and tailored support for those who are most impacted, says a report from think-tank Centre for London.
